| 
							
							
								 syuilo | 73203a3d72 | perf(backend): cache local custom emojis | 2023-04-06 11:14:43 +09:00 |  | 
			
				
					| 
							
							
								 totegamma | 9629929977 | fix misskey-dev/misskey-#10417 (#10418) | 2023-04-06 08:37:18 +09:00 |  | 
			
				
					| 
							
							
								 xtexChooser | 62efe2b4d5 | fix: webhook delivery content-type (#9823) (#10458) * fix: webhook delivery content-type (#9823)
* style: indent
* Update packages/backend/src/queue/processors/WebhookDeliverProcessorService.ts
Co-authored-by: Acid Chicken (硫酸鶏) <root@acid-chicken.com>
* style: trailing comma
---------
Co-authored-by: syuilo <Syuilotan@yahoo.co.jp>
Co-authored-by: Acid Chicken (硫酸鶏) <root@acid-chicken.com> | 2023-04-05 14:49:58 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| f44504097c | enhance(backend): improve cache | 2023-04-05 10:21:10 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| ecaf152b4a | enhance(backend): improve cache | 2023-04-04 17:32:09 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 7f3afac0a2 | refactor(backend): rename Cache -> MemoryCache | 2023-04-04 15:56:47 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 30d6992684 | perf(backend): 通知をRedisに保存するように Resolve #10168 | 2023-04-04 14:06:57 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| b53d6c7f8c | perf(backend): store notes of an antenna to redis instead of postgresql Resolve #10169 | 2023-04-03 12:11:16 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 31f3f5f0f0 | enhance(backend): リモートサーバーのチャート生成を無効にするオプションを追加 | 2023-03-24 19:08:08 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| e438091113 | refactor(backend): rename cache class | 2023-03-24 16:43:42 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 54630edb0f | enhance: 使われてないアンテナは自動停止されるように Resolve #9373 | 2023-03-20 20:12:38 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 8ae9d2eaa8 | enhance: カスタム絵文字にライセンス情報を付与できるように Resolve #10091 | 2023-03-16 15:08:48 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 89e2c302dd | refactor(backend): integrate CreateNotificationService to NotificationService | 2023-03-16 14:24:11 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| a8bd3e8e53 | Update AggregateRetentionProcessorService.ts | 2023-03-15 17:45:59 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 58fc17e3b6 | fix: tweak retention rate aggregation | 2023-03-15 17:43:13 +09:00 |  | 
			
				
					| 
							
							
								 CyberRex | c05c504c86 | Deliverキューに宛先がSharedInboxかどうかのフラグを追加 ( #10298 関係 ) (#10317) * enhance(backend): 配送先が410 Goneで応答してきた場合配送停止するように
* Update CHANGELOG.md
* Deliverキューのデータに宛先がSharedInboxかどうかのフラグを追加
* Fix lint
* Mapを使用するように
* Fix typo | 2023-03-14 19:11:31 +09:00 |  | 
			
				
					| 
							
							
								 CyberRex | b18df999cd | enhance(backend): 配送先が410 Goneで応答してきた場合配送停止するように (#10298) * enhance(backend): 配送先が410 Goneで応答してきた場合配送停止するように
* Update CHANGELOG.md | 2023-03-13 09:46:53 +09:00 |  | 
			
				
					| 
							
							
								 Kisaragi | 0ac1fc846b | refactor(backend): 必要ないas anyを消去 (#10293) | 2023-03-11 08:51:37 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| dd6569a1bb | feat: Reaction acceptance (#10256) * wip
* wip
* デフォルト設定 | 2023-03-08 08:56:47 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 1c5291f818 | feat: 時限ロール (#10145) * feat: 時限ロール
* クライアントから期限を確認できるように
* リファクタとか
* fix test
* fix test
* fix test
* clean up | 2023-03-01 10:20:03 +09:00 |  | 
			
				
					| 
							
							
								 Kagami Sascha Rosylight | 63df2c851e | refactor: remove all unused imports (#9951) Co-authored-by: tamaina <tamaina@hotmail.co.jp> | 2023-02-16 23:09:41 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 1b21bad202 | refactor | 2023-02-13 15:50:22 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| f34f9f6ea5 | refactor: fix types | 2023-02-13 15:28:07 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 0d7256678e | fix(server): validate filename and emoji name to improve security | 2023-02-05 14:25:37 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| c559a9843f | drop hashtag chart | 2023-02-03 14:10:14 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| d37a734379 | fix(server): fix aggregation of retention | 2023-01-27 11:10:37 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| d4fb201d05 | fix(server): node-fetchおよびgotを使う以前の実装に戻す see #9710 | 2023-01-25 12:00:04 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 76c049522e | enhance: ユーザーリストおよびユーザーリスト内のユーザーの作成可能数を設定可能に | 2023-01-14 17:38:16 +09:00 |  | 
			
				
					| 
							
							
								 tamaina | 303519a1bd | enhance: Judge instance block by endsWith (#9263) * TypeScriptでendsWith
* fix
* SQL?
* バ〜カアホ
* Update packages/backend/src/core/UtilityService.ts
Co-authored-by: Acid Chicken (硫酸鶏) <root@acid-chicken.com>
* add comment
* add description
* Update packages/backend/src/core/UtilityService.ts
Co-authored-by: syuilo <Syuilotan@yahoo.co.jp>
* Update packages/backend/src/core/chart/charts/federation.ts
Co-authored-by: Acid Chicken (硫酸鶏) <root@acid-chicken.com>
* remove comment
* fix
* fix?
* add changelog
* ILIKE, ARRAY
Co-authored-by: Acid Chicken (硫酸鶏) <root@acid-chicken.com>
Co-authored-by: syuilo <Syuilotan@yahoo.co.jp> | 2023-01-13 18:21:07 +09:00 |  | 
			
				
					| 
							
							
								 tamaina | 978a9bbb3b | perf(backend): Use undici instead of node-fetch and got (#9459) * Implement? HttpFetchService
* ✌️
* remove node-fetch
* fix
* refactor
* fix
* gateway timeout
* UndiciFetcherクラスを追加 (仮コミット, ビルドもstartもさせていない)
* fix
* add logger and fix url preview
* fix ip check
* enhance logger and error handling
* fix
* fix
* clean up
* Use custom fetcher for ApRequest / ApResolver
* bypassProxyはproxyBypassHostsに判断を委譲するように
* set maxRedirections (default 3, ApRequest/ApResolver: 0)
* fix comment
* handle error s3 upload
* add debug message
* no return await
* Revert "no return await"
This reverts commit b5b0dc58a3.
* reduce maxSockets
* apResolverのUndiciFetcherを廃止しapRequestのものを使う、 add ap logger
* Revert "apResolverのUndiciFetcherを廃止しapRequestのものを使う、 add ap logger"
This reverts commit997243915c.
* add logger
* fix
* change logger name
* safe
* デフォルトでUser-Agentを設定 | 2023-01-12 21:03:02 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| db1ca28de3 | clean up | 2023-01-03 14:27:18 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 4cc71d2443 | ✌️ | 2023-01-03 09:32:36 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 4d0859ce7f | drop latestStatus of instance | 2023-01-03 09:03:04 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| c8bd139713 | drop lastCommunicatedAt of instance | 2023-01-03 09:00:42 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 7093573f0c | drop latestRequestSentAt of instance | 2023-01-03 08:48:00 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 969e9df889 | feat: add per user pv chart | 2023-01-01 17:45:49 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| e414737179 | feat: make possible to export favorited notes #9331 | 2023-01-01 16:53:10 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 3e81913b6a | feat: introduce retention-rate aggregation | 2022-12-25 09:09:46 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| a9a245b461 | enhance(server): delete outdated notes of antenna regularly to improve db performance | 2022-12-22 08:32:01 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| ad4d8b07d3 | enhance(server): delete outdated hard-mutes regularly to improve db performance | 2022-12-22 08:29:18 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 1fd9ba8dcb | enhance(server): delete outdated notifications regularly to improve db performance | 2022-12-22 08:17:13 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| bbb49457f9 | refactor: introduce bindThis decorator to bind this automaticaly | 2022-12-04 15:03:09 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 22ccb0fa71 | refactor | 2022-12-04 10:16:03 +09:00 |  | 
			
				
					| 
							
							
								 heka | 746fac0dfe | fix typo on CleanRemoteFilesProcessorService (#9171) | 2022-11-14 06:53:50 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| fd5976f378 | fix type | 2022-09-24 17:07:56 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 174a8b1b3e | fixes | 2022-09-23 06:21:31 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| 01d4d55e78 | fix import type | 2022-09-21 05:33:11 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| a2eac9fff6 | test | 2022-09-19 03:11:50 +09:00 |  | 
			
				
					| 
							
							
								 syuilo | b75184ec8e | なんかもうめっちゃ変えた | 2022-09-18 03:27:08 +09:00 |  | 
			
				
					| 
							
							
								 yzhe819 | 9107de63b4 | chore: fix lint errors (#8981) | 2022-07-10 19:47:29 +09:00 |  |